IEEE Space Computing: Avalanche Technology Expands Vision in Space Race, Addressing all Aspects of Radiation Resilient Computing

Gen 3 Space Grade families are offered as standard product in parallel with asynchronous SRAM-compatible timing and Dual QSPI high speed serial interface in various density options from 1 to 8Gb.

Avalanche Technology increased its commitment to the aerospace and defense industry with an expanded vision and associated platform solutions.

This vision is focused on solving decades-old limitations faced by the space community. Platform solutions are available today to support scalable requirements from Earth to Mars, at the device, board, system and even network level. The company presented this enhanced multi pronged vision at the upcoming IEEE Space Computing Conference, held in Mountain View, CA at the Computer History Museum from July 15 through July 19.

There is broad agreement in the aerospace and defense community that the lack of sufficiently resilient, reliable and dense NVM has been a key bottleneck to system-level innovation for decades. This forces designers to spend precious limited resources to work around the limitation, starving advancement in more substantive areas.

With the emergence of Avalanche Technology’s latest-gen advanced MRAM, engineers can now focus less on recreating the proverbial wheel and more on meaningful innovations. The 1st stage of the industry adoption has been significant, and the company continues to listen and respond to designers’ ongoing needs, working with partners to provide extended qual flows, software stacks and more to ensure the community has the tools required to supercharge their own innovations.

With seemingly endless use cases, each with vast impact, Avalanche has sharpened its focus on deployment in 3 phases: 

  • Phase 1: Efficient and reliable boot of advanced SoCs and FPGAs with in situ multi-mission adaptability already in deployment, 
  • Phase 2: Absolutely reliable storage architecture, and
  • Phase 3: Scalable parallel processing framework capable of supporting the most advanced levels of AI.

Avalanche Gen 3 Space Grade MRAMs
The Gen 3 Space Grade families are offered as a standard product in parallel with asynchronous SRAM-compatible timing and Dual QSPI high speed serial interface in various density options from 1 to 8Gb. Designed for high-reliability with multibit error correction and industry leading 1,016 write cycle endurance, data is always non-volatile. The devices are offered in small footprint packaging and extended operating temperature range (-40°C to 125°C) with a JEDEC qualification flow, where every device goes through a 48-hour burn in before being shipped to customers. There are additional qualification screening and packaging options available through partners.
